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I get a Temporary Certificate of Occupancy (TCO)?
A: Yes, for new construction only. Resale and Rental properties will not be issued a TCO.
Q: Do I need a CO to sell my property?
A: No. But the Buyer requires one before they can occupy the property.
Q: How long does it take to get an inspection once a Certificate of Occupancy Application has been filed?
A: Inspections can usually be schedule within 2 days of your request, but don't wait until the last minute.
Q: What does DOO mean on the Certificate of Occupancy Application?
A: Date of Occupancy. The date the Buyer or Renter intends to occupy the property.
Q: Do I need an to install a Ground Fault Interrupt (GFI) outlet?
A: Yes. And if you are a Landlord all electrical work must be performed by a NJ Certified Electrician.
Q: How do I get a Septic System Inspection and Private Well Test?
A: Check the local Yellow Pages for a reputable company. And Private Well Tests must be performed by NJ Certified Laboratory and Septic Inspections and Reports must follow NJDEP Guidelines.
Q: Do I need a Zoning Permit for a fence?
A: Yes, in fact all structures to be placed on your property require a Zoning Permit.
Q: How long does it take to get a Zoning Permit?
A: A determination to approve or deny a Zoning Permit will be made within 10 business days.
Q: Once I have my Zoning Permit can I begin construction.
A: No. You will probably need one or more Construction Permits. Call John Holroyd, our Construction Official.
